[helm-make][helm-ctest] - add configuration sample with projectile
This commit is contained in:
parent
9d835384cc
commit
50f8eb40b8
|
@ -57,6 +57,21 @@ Trailing slash is required.
|
||||||
)))
|
)))
|
||||||
#+END_SRC
|
#+END_SRC
|
||||||
|
|
||||||
|
In case of projectile it's possible to configure project like:
|
||||||
|
#+BEGIN_SRC emacs-lisp
|
||||||
|
((nil . ((eval . (setq
|
||||||
|
projectile-project-test-cmd #'helm-ctest
|
||||||
|
projectile-project-compilation-cmd #'helm-make-projectile
|
||||||
|
projectile-project-compilation-dir "build"
|
||||||
|
helm-make-build-dir (projectile-compilation-dir)
|
||||||
|
helm-ctest-dir (projectile-compilation-dir)
|
||||||
|
))
|
||||||
|
(projectile-project-name . "My Cool Project")
|
||||||
|
(projectile-project-run-cmd . "./run.sh")
|
||||||
|
(projectile-project-configure-cmd . "cmake -DCMAKE_BUILD_TYPE=Debug -DCMAKE_EXPORT_COMPILE_COMMANDS=ON ..")
|
||||||
|
(helm-make-arguments . "-j7"))))
|
||||||
|
#+END_SRC
|
||||||
|
|
||||||
* Key Bindings
|
* Key Bindings
|
||||||
|
|
||||||
| Key Binding | Description |
|
| Key Binding | Description |
|
||||||
|
|
Loading…
Reference in a new issue